java开发人员阿里云个人服务器哪种合适?

Java开发者在阿里云选择个人服务器的策略与考量

结论:

对于Java开发人员来说,选择阿里云的个人服务器是一项重要决策,需要考虑性能、价格、扩展性、稳定性及技术支持等多个因素。根据个人需求和项目规模,从基础型ECS到高配型GPU实例,都有可能成为合适的选择。一般来说,如果主要是进行开发和测试工作,轻量级的共享型实例可能就足够了;而如果是大型项目或者需要高性能计算,那么独享型或者GPU实例会更合适。此外,阿里云的按需付费模式也为开发者提供了更大的灵活性。

分析探讨:

  1. 性能需求:Java开发通常需要处理复杂的业务逻辑和大数据量,因此服务器的CPU、内存和硬盘性能至关重要。例如,ECS突发性能型t6实例适合轻度负载应用,而计算型c6实例则适用于计算密集型应用。如果涉及到大数据处理或机器学习,GPU实例如G5则能提供强大的并行计算能力。

  2. 价格因素:预算通常是个人开发者的重要考虑点。阿里云提供多种计费方式,包括预付费和后付费,以及按需付费。对于不固定的项目,可以选择按需付费的ECS实例,避免资源浪费。此外,阿里云经常有优惠活动,可以关注并适时购买。

  3. 扩展性:由于项目的成长,可能需要增加服务器资源。阿里云的ECS实例支持在线升级配置,无需停机,这对于业务连续性非常重要。同时,阿里云的弹性伸缩服务可以根据流量自动调整实例数量,确保服务稳定。

  4. 稳定性:阿里云拥有强大的数据中心网络,提供99.95%的服务可用性,对于Java开发者来说,这意味着应用程序可以持续无间断地运行。同时,阿里云的云监控和报警服务可以帮助开发者实时了解服务器状态,及时发现并解决问题。

  5. 技术支持:阿里云提供丰富的技术文档和社区资源,帮助开发者解决使用过程中遇到的问题。对于复杂问题,还可以通过工单或电话获得专业客服支持。

总的来说,Java开发者在选择阿里云个人服务器时,应结合自身项目需求、预算、扩展性要求以及对稳定性和技术支持的需求,进行全面评估。阿里云提供的多样化实例类型和灵活计费方式,为开发者提供了广阔的选择空间,无论你是新手还是资深开发者,都能找到满足你需求的服务器方案。